Confronted with signing up with a frantically long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ham chose online counselling rather. “I simply felt that I could not wait any longer– I was motivated and ready to deal with my concerns and quite liked the concept of doing so in the comfort of my own house,” said the 29-year-old, who lives in London. After an online search, he discovered a therapist whose profile fit his needs and scheduled a chat session for the next day.

Remote, text-based counselling is growing in popularity in the UK. The medical professional app Babylon uses treatment to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. The US-based service also has actually 150,000 registered UK users (though not all are active). Talkspace, another online therapy platform, reports it has 500,000 registered users worldwide, with most in the US.

 

Online training encourages therapists on everything from using emojis to avoiding misinterpretations. They also require to protect patients’ personal information– a concern that has actually triggered debate in the US, where huge online therapy platforms have come under the spotlight.

Buckley stated clients must check services’ privacy policies prior to registering. “Not all online counselling sites utilize expertly trained therapists or follow a principles policy, so ask your GP for a suggestion in the first instance. As with all kinds of services and support, what works for a single person may not work for another person,” he said.

Marc Bush, chief policy advisor at Young Minds, stated that while online counselling services are valuable, “they shouldn’t change face-to-face therapy with a skilled professional. If a young adult is struggling, we would motivate them to talk to their GP in the very first instance, or to call a recognized service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.

For Rackham, who has actually generalised anxiety disorder, online counselling wasn’t the ideal fit. “I felt it was near impossible for the therapist to truly get a sense of the problems I was handling, as all they needed to go from was my typed-out words. I think I realised after that online session how crucial interpersonal interaction was.

” I’m a big fan of using technology in all locations of my life as a service to everyday issues. I have apps for everything, however when it pertains to mental health, you need to select how technology contributes in your healing really thoroughly.”.
